About Conglomerate Jasper:
Conglomerate Jasper is a distinctive, multi-patterned stone formed from ancient, naturally cemented pebbles and fragments. Creating a vibrant mosaic of colors and textures within a single piece. Often known by several trade names such as Pudding Stone, Leopard Skin Jasper, Popcorn Jasper, and Pebble Jasper, this material showcases rounded inclusions of quartz, chert, jasper, and other minerals bound together by silica over millions of years. Each piece displays its own unique mix of colors—reds, browns, creams, grays, yellows, even pinks. Making it especially popular for carvings, spheres, palm stones, and decorative items that highlight its chaotic yet harmonious patterns.
